Cycle parameters

Center in 1st axis Q321 (absolute): Center of the
ridge in the reference axis of the working plane.
Input range -99999.9999 to 99999.9999
Center in 2nd axis Q322 (absolute): Center of the
ridge in the minor axis of the working plane. Input
range -99999.9999 to 99999.9999
Width of ridge Q311 (incremental): Width of the
ridge, regardless of its position in the working plane.
Input range 0 to 99999.9999
Measuring axis Q272: Axis in the working plane in
which the measurement is to be made:
1: Principal axis = measuring axis
2: Secondary axis = measuring axis
Measuring height in the touch probe axis Q261
(absolute): Coordinate of the ball tip center (=
touch point) in the touch probe axis in which
the measurement is to be made. Input range
-99999.9999 to 99999.9999
Set-up clearance Q320 (incremental): Additional
distance between measuring point and ball tip.
Q320 is added to SET_UP (touch probe table). Input
range 0 to 99999.9999
Clearance height Q260 (absolute): Coordinate in
the touch probe axis at which no collision between
touch probe and workpiece (fixtures) can occur.
Input range -99999.9999 to 99999.9999
Number in table Q305: Enter the number in the
datum/preset table in which the TNC is to save
the coordinates of the ridge center. If Q303=1: If
you enter Q305=0, the TNC automatically sets the
display so that the new datum is on the ridge center.
If Q303=0: If you enter Q305=0, the TNC writes to
line 0 of the datum table. Input range 0 to 99999
New datum Q405 (absolute): Coordinate in the
measuring axis at which the TNC should set the
calculated ridge center. Default setting = 0 input
range -99999.9999 to 99999.9999
Measured value transfer (0, 1) Q303: Specify if
the determined basic rotation is to be saved in the
datum table or in the preset table:
0: Write the measured basic rotation as datum shift
active datum table. The reference system is the
active workpiece coordinate system
1: Write the measured basic rotation into the
preset table. The reference system is the machine
coordinate system (REF system).
Probe in TS axis Q381: Specify whether the TNC
should also set the datum in the touch probe axis:
0: Do not set the datum in the touch probe axis
1: Set the datum in the touch probe axis

DATUM RIDGE CENTER (Cycle 409, DIN/ISO: G409) 14.3
NC blocks
5 TCH PROBE 409 SLOT CENTER RIDGE
Q321=+50
;CENTER IN 1ST AXIS
Q322=+50
;CENTER IN 2ND AXIS
Q311=25
;SLOT WIDTH
Q272=1
;MEASURING AXIS
Q261=-5
;MEASURING HEIGHT
Q320=0
;SET-UP CLEARANCE
Q260=+20
;CLEARANCE HEIGHT
Q305=10
;NO. IN TABLE
Q405=+0
;DATUM
Q303=+1
;MEAS. VALUE
TRANSFER
Q381=1
;PROBE IN TS AXIS
Q382=+85
;1ST CO. FOR TS AXIS
Q383=+50
;2ND CO. FOR TS AXIS
Q384=+0
;3RD CO. FOR TS AXIS
Q333=+1
;DATUM
